Abstract: | A new surfactant 4-((4-bromophenyl)(dodecyl)amino)-4-oxobutanoic acid with a benzene spacer was synthesized via a novel copper catalyzed cross-coupling reaction. Its structure was confirmed by FTIR, 1H-NMR, 13C-NMR and HRMS; its purity was checked by HPLC. Dynamic light scattering and an atomic force microscope showed that it forms an unusual large-diameter premicellar aggregation below the CMC. |
